NACE Announces the SecurityTronix Active Video Balun Transceiver    July 12, 2010

July 9, 2010 - West Chester, PA - North American Cable Equipment, Inc. (NACE) announced today the SecurityTronix ST-CCTV-VBACTX Active Video Transmitter and the ST-CCTV-VBACRX Active Video Receiver. Together these units form an active video balun transceiver allowing the transmission/reception of real-time video over Unshielded Twisted Pair cable. Key benefits include longer transmission distance (up to 3,000 feet) over CAT5, 5e or 6 cable while maintaining high quality video signal, low cable and installation costs, excellent interference rejection and high reliability.
